ØMQ

ØMQ

Development

ØMQ (also known as ZeroMQ) is an open-source messaging library that provides a flexible lightweight abstraction for distributed and concurrent applications. It offers a socket API for building fast and efficient asynchronous message-based applications.

Giada

Giada

Audio & Music

Giada is an open-source looping software for musicians. It's designed for live audio looping performances, allowing the user to record audio, playback loops in sync, and apply real-time audio effects. Giada is lightweight, customizable, and works well for solo artists.
